Output 34900b710c3d21fd18dab61e463ed1202dfe7768e247e5632b208e1096fab906:0

value
1011884
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c30876de7efc7cfd08e5493c87f13e332c24be OP_EQUAL
address
3KzYi3YYqerdGPVTJ4LAoaWdJQwsRFQp9n
transaction
34900b710c3d21fd18dab61e463ed1202dfe7768e247e5632b208e1096fab906
spent
true